Key Performance Features of Top Oil Field Gloves in 2026

When selecting oil field gloves, the right performance features play a critical role in ensuring safety and efficiency. In 2026, one must prioritize materials that offer both durability and flexibility. Gloves should withstand harsh environments while providing grip and dexterity. Look for options with reinforced seams to enhance longevity as wear and tear is a common issue in this sector.

Additionally, protective coatings are vital. These coatings can provide resistance to oil and chemicals, ensuring the safety of the workers. Comfort is another factor; well-fitted gloves reduce fatigue and allow for prolonged use. Breathability is essential too, as heavy-duty materials can lead to sweating and discomfort during extended tasks.

Industry Trends: Innovations in Oil Field Glove Materials and Designs

In recent years, the oil field glove industry has undergone significant transformations. Innovations in materials have led to increased durability and comfort. High-performance gloves now utilize advanced composites, such as Kevlar and synthetic rubber, providing enhanced protection against cuts and abrasions. Market analyses reveal that 75% of workers believe improved glove design directly affects their safety levels.

One such innovation is the introduction of breathable fabrics. These materials offer moisture-wicking properties, keeping hands dry during long shifts. Experts suggest that gloves with breathable features reduce fatigue, thus enhancing overall productivity. However, not all new designs have gained acceptance. Some workers find the latest materials less tactile, which can impair grip.

Cost-Benefit Analysis: Investing in Quality Oil Field Gloves for Enhanced Safety

Investing in high-quality oil field gloves is crucial for minimizing workplace injuries. A report from the American Society of Safety Engineers reveals that hand injuries account for about 20% of all workplace accidents in the oil and gas sector. This statistic emphasizes the importance of protective gear. Quality gloves can significantly reduce the risk of cuts, abrasions, and chemical exposure.

While premium gloves may have a higher upfront cost, they can lead to long-term savings. A study by the National Safety Council indicates that the average cost of a workplace injury, including lost workdays, medical expenses, and legal fees, can exceed $30,000. Investing in better gloves can avert these costs. However, not all expensive gloves guarantee safety. It's essential to assess performance ratings and material specifications thoroughly.

Different tasks require specific glove features, such as cut resistance or chemical protection. Regular training on glove care and inspection can maximize the benefits.
